Better inputs, better motion

Get a Cleaner, More Stable Result

Source quality and prompt clarity have a direct effect on the finished clip. These simple choices help the motion stay focused and the visual details remain easier to read.

Start With a Sharp, Well-Lit Image

A clear source gives the model more useful detail to preserve and helps the finished video look cleaner and more polished.

Keep the Main Subject Easy to Read

Use an image where the subject is large enough to recognize and not hidden by heavy blur, clutter, or overlapping elements.

Give Each Prompt One Clear Motion Idea

Prioritize the most important subject action and camera move. A focused prompt usually produces more coherent motion than several competing instructions.
